Library Literature & Information Science Full Text through CLIC. See Reference wiki for login.
Coverage dates: Indexing 1984+, Abstracting 1984+, “select” Full Text 1994+
A unique working and teaching tool created by librarians for librarians. Reflecting the latest trends in a rapidly evolving field, this database indexes English and foreign-language periodicals, selected state journals, conference proceedings, pamphlets, books, and library school theses, plus over 300 books per year. This invaluable resource delivers full text articles cover to cover from over a hundred select publications. PDF page images of the full text articles bring researchers charts, graphs, photos, and other valuable graphical information. Providing enhanced access to your periodical collection, this database also steers users to valuable information on the Web with hotlinks to sites mentioned in articles.
Subjects Covered: Automation, Cataloging, Censorship, Children's Literature, Circulation Procedures, Classification, Copyright Legislation, Education for Librarianship, Government Aid, Information Brokers, Internet software, Library Associations & Conferences, Library Equipment & Supplies, Personnel Administration, Preservation of Materials, Public Relations, Publishing, Web sites.

Library & Information Science Abstracts via EBSCOHost
Library, Information Science & Technology Abstracts (LISTA) indexes more than 560 core journals, nearly 50 priority journals, and nearly 125 selective journals; plus books, research reports and proceedings. Subject coverage includes librarianship, classification, cataloging, bibliometrics, online information retrieval, information management and more. Coverage in the database extends back as far as the mid-1960s.[Title List]
